§ 73325. Dietetic Service--Food Service.
(a) The dietetic service shall provide food of the quality and quantity to meet the patient's needs in accordance with orders of a licensed healthcare practitioner acting within the scope of his or her professional licensure and, to the extent medically possible, to meet the “Dietary Reference Intakes: The Essential Guide to Nutrient Requirements” (2006) by the National Research Council of the National Academy of Sciences, Institute of Medicine, hereby incorporated by reference, and the following:
